I keep mine outside work in frost and snow, and it still works fine when all sparkly at 6am. Bear in mind i usually run two batteries. But i'm sure i've done it countless times each winter with one (3rd winter on Li-Po coming up).
Amps are reduced though, so carrying more capacity, and running a lower power setting, are key to preventing the thing cutting-out on you under load.
